  • Solute Charge and Molecular Weight Modeling for Prediction of Solute Mass Transfer Coefficients

Water quality and operational data collected on a custom-designed and built single-stage nanofiltration membrane softening process has been used for modeling purposes. Field determinations of solute mass transfer coefficients were determined to exhibit a normal distribution in relation to solute species charge and molecular weight. Empirical mathematical models have been developed which predict solute mass transfer coefficients as a function of solute charge and molecular weight. The model has been found to be predictive of solute MTCs for two other groundwaters using the same membrane.
